What is Website Development?
Website development is the process of creating, designing, and maintaining websites. It involves everything from creating simple static pages to complex web applications. The term "website development" is often used to describe the entire process of building a website, from planning and design to programming, testing, and deployment.
Website development services include a wide range of tasks, including:
- Web Design: Creating the visual elements of a website, including layout, color schemes, fonts, and imagery.
- Frontend Development: Coding the client-side elements of a website that users interact with, such as buttons, forms, and navigation menus.
- Backend Development: Building the server-side components that handle data processing, storage, and retrieval. This includes working with databases and server-side languages like PHP, Python, and Node.js.
- Content Management System (CMS) Development: Creating and customizing platforms like WordPress, Joomla, or Drupal to allow users to manage their website's content easily.
- E-commerce Development: Building online stores with payment gateways, product catalogs, and secure shopping cart systems.
- Search Engine Optimization (SEO): Implementing best practices to ensure that a website ranks well on search engines like Google, driving more traffic and improving visibility.
- Website Maintenance: Ongoing support and updates to ensure that the website stays up-to-date, secure, and functional.
- Website Hosting: Providing space on a server for the website to be accessible on the internet.
- Website Analytics: Setting up tools to track visitor behavior, traffic sources, and performance metrics to optimize the website's effectiveness.
Types of Website Development Services
Website development services can be categorized into different types based on the scope and purpose of the website. Here are the most common types:
1. Static Website Development
A static website is a simple website that displays the same content to all users. The content is hard-coded into HTML files, and the website does not interact with databases or servers. Static websites are fast, secure, and cost-effective, making them suitable for small businesses, personal portfolios, or informational websites.
2. Dynamic Website Development
Dynamic websites are interactive and can change content based on user input, actions, or server-side data. These websites use server-side programming languages (e.g., PHP, Python, Ruby) and databases to generate content on the fly. Dynamic websites are ideal for e-commerce sites, blogs, social media platforms, and news websites.
3. E-commerce Website Development
E-commerce websites allow businesses to sell products or services online. These websites include features like product listings, shopping carts, checkout processes, and payment gateways. E-commerce platforms like Shopify, WooCommerce, Magento, and BigCommerce offer ready-made solutions for building online stores, but custom development may be necessary for more complex requirements.
4. Content Management System (CMS) Development
A CMS is a software platform that allows website owners to create, edit, and manage content without needing to know how to code. Popular CMS platforms include WordPress, Joomla, and Drupal. Website development services often involve customizing these platforms to meet the specific needs of the client, such as creating custom themes, plugins, and integrations.
5. Responsive Web Design
Responsive web design is the practice of designing a website so that it looks and functions well on a variety of devices, including desktops, tablets, and smartphones. With the increasing use of mobile devices for browsing the internet, responsive design has become a critical component of website development services. Developers use CSS media queries and flexible grid layouts to ensure a website is mobile-friendly.
6. Web Application Development
Web applications are more complex than traditional websites and typically involve features like user authentication, real-time data processing, and dynamic interactions. Examples include project management tools, social networks, and customer relationship management (CRM) systems. Web application development often requires advanced backend technologies and frameworks such as Node.js, Django, or Ruby on Rails.
7. Search Engine Optimization (SEO) Services
SEO is the process of optimizing a website to improve its ranking on search engines like Google. This includes on-page optimization (e.g., keyword research, content optimization) and off-page optimization (e.g., link building). A well-optimized website is more likely to attract organic traffic and generate leads.
8. Website Redesign Services
Over time, websites can become outdated or fail to meet the needs of the business. Website redesign services involve updating the visual design, improving functionality, and optimizing performance. This may also include migrating to a new CMS or updating the website to be mobile-friendly.
Technologies Used in Website Development
Website development requires expertise in various technologies and tools. Some of the most commonly used technologies include:
1. HTML/CSS
HTML (Hypertext Markup Language) and CSS (Cascading Style Sheets) are the fundamental building blocks of web design and development. HTML defines the structure of a website, while CSS handles the layout, colors, and typography.
2. JavaScript
JavaScript is a programming language that enables interactive elements on a website, such as forms, animations, and real-time updates. JavaScript is often used in conjunction with frontend frameworks like React, Angular, and Vue.js to build dynamic, single-page applications (SPAs).
3. Backend Programming Languages
Backend development involves server-side programming, which is essential for processing requests, handling data, and interacting with databases. Popular backend programming languages include:
- PHP: A server-side scripting language often used for CMS development (e.g., WordPress, Drupal).
- Node.js: A JavaScript runtime used for building scalable web applications.
- Python: A versatile language often used for web development frameworks like Django and Flask.
- Ruby: Used with the Ruby on Rails framework for building dynamic websites and web applications.
- Java: A powerful language used in large-scale enterprise applications.
4. Databases
Websites that require dynamic content typically rely on databases to store and retrieve information. Commonly used databases include:
- MySQL: An open-source relational database management system (RDBMS).
- MongoDB: A NoSQL database used for handling unstructured data.
- PostgreSQL: A powerful, open-source RDBMS used in enterprise applications.
5. Version Control Systems
Version control systems like Git are essential for managing changes to a website's codebase. They allow multiple developers to work on the same project without overwriting each other's work.
6. Content Management Systems (CMS)
As mentioned earlier, CMS platforms like WordPress, Joomla, and Drupal allow users to create and manage content without writing code. These platforms provide pre-built themes, plugins, and widgets to customize a website’s design and functionality.
7. Cloud Computing and Hosting
Cloud services like AWS, Google Cloud, and Microsoft Azure provide scalable infrastructure for hosting websites and web applications. These platforms offer flexibility, reliability, and cost-effectiveness for businesses of all sizes.
Choosing the Right Website Development Service Provider
Selecting the right website development service provider is crucial for the success of a website project. Here are some factors to consider when choosing a provider:
1. Experience and Expertise
Look for a provider with a proven track record in website development. Consider their experience with the specific type of website or application you need, such as e-commerce, CMS, or web applications.
2. Portfolio
Review the provider's portfolio to see examples of their previous work. This will give you an idea of their design style, technical skills, and the quality of their work.
3. Client Reviews and Testimonials
Check client reviews and testimonials to understand the provider's reputation and level of customer satisfaction.
4. Communication and Collaboration
Effective communication is key to a successful website project. Choose a provider who is responsive, transparent, and easy to work with.
5. Cost and Budget
Get a detailed estimate for the project and ensure that it fits within your budget. Be wary of providers who offer extremely low prices, as this may indicate poor quality.
Best Practices for Website Development
To ensure the success of your website project, here are some best practices to follow:
- Plan and Define Your Goals: Clearly define your objectives, target audience, and website functionality before starting development.
- Focus on User Experience (UX): Ensure that the website is easy to navigate, fast-loading, and mobile-friendly.
- Ensure SEO Optimization: Implement SEO best practices from the start to improve visibility on search engines.
- Test Thoroughly: Conduct thorough testing across different devices and browsers to ensure that the website functions properly.
- Regular Updates and Maintenance: Keep your website up to date with the latest security patches, content updates, and performance improvements.
